QUETTA: Deputy Speaker of National Assembly Qasim Khan Suri on Wednesday inaugurated the first ATM of the Agriculture Development Bank in the provincial capital.

The Agriculture Development Bank has commenced the ATM service in Balochistan to ease the financial woes of its consumers.

Addressing the ceremony of its first ATM installation, Deputy Speaker Qasim Khan Suri said that Pakistan was an agricultural country and the Pakistan Tehreek-i-Insaf government in its first 100 days had given priority to the agricultural sector.

“The Agriculture Development Bank has been providing loans to farmers which have eased their woes,” Mr Suri said.
